SupportAssist Collection settings
To open the SupportAssist Collection Settings page, go to the SupportAssist dashboard in iDRAC and select Settings from the
drop-down menu.
iSM 3.4.0 or later supports filter and nonfilter OSApp Collection (operating system and Application Data collection) on ESXi.
This selection can be made from Collection Preferences.
A nonfiltered selected Collection contains vmsupport log files for Logs, Network, Storage, Configuration, Installer,
HungVM, PerformanceSnapshot, VirtualMachines, and hostProfiles.
A filtered selected Collection contains vmsupport log files for Storage, Configuration, Installer, HungVM,
PerformanceSnapshot, VirtualMachines, and hostProfiles.
Set Archive directory
You can store the copies of collections that are performed by SupportAssist into a directory. Click the Set Archive Directory
button to set the location.
Identification information
You can include the identification information in the data that is sent by clicking the drop-down menu and selecting No or Yes.
Email notifications
You can set email notification preferences when a new support case is opened or a new SupportAssist collection is uploaded.
From the Receive Email Notifications drop-down menu, select No or Yes.
You can also select the language preference. The available languages are:
English
German
French
Japanese
Spanish
Simplified Chinese
Automatic collection
By default, the automatic collection feature is enabled. To disable this feature, use the drop-down menu to select either Enable
or Disable.
You can also specify the time for scheduled collection by selecting any of the following options from the Schedule automatic
collections drop-down menu:
Weekly
Monthly
Quarterly
Never
You can also set the automatic collection as recurring.
